絓 (guà) means "obstruct" in Chinese. It has 12 strokes with the radical 糸. Difficulty: 4.2/5.
obstruct
The character 絓 (guà) is written with 12 strokes. Follow the standard Chinese stroke order: top to bottom, left to right, outside before inside. The radical 糸 is one of its key components.
